Internist Starts New
Practice
Orangeville, ON –
Dr. Atul Joshi M.D.,
joins Headwaters Health Care Centre’s department of Internal Medicine
and will be opening a private practice based in Orangeville.
Prior to joining Headwaters’ Dr. Joshi was with the Huron Perth Alliance
group of hospitals based in Stratford, Ontario. Dr. Joshi practiced at
the alliances’ sister hospitals including Stratford General Hospital,
Clinton Public Hospital and South Huron Hospital. Previously he was with
Grand Falls in Windsor, Newfoundland; South West General Hospital and
Parma Community General Hospital in Cleveland, Ohio.
A native of India, Dr. Joshi received his medical degree at G.S.V.M.
Medical College in Kanpur, India in 1992. He completed his internal
medicine residency at Cleveland Clinic Health System in Ohio and
Memorial University, Newfoundland and Labrador.
Dr. Joshi is a general internist with an interest in non-invasive
cardiac care (Holter monitoring, stress testing, (ECG) electro
cardiograms), gastroenterology (colonoscopies) and intensive care.
“Dr. Joshi has experience in intensive and critical care, diabetes and
stroke clinics that will benefit our patients,” says Dr. Jeff McKinnon,
Chief of Staff, Headwaters Health Care Centre. “The Medical Advisory
Committee (MAC) welcomes him to Headwaters and wishes him an enjoyable
and long career in Dufferin-Caledon”.

About Headwaters
Headwaters Health Care Centre serves more than 110,000 residents in
Caledon, Orangeville, Shelburne and Dufferin County. The hospital
operates two sites – Headwaters Orangeville, a 108 bed acute care
hospital and Headwaters Shelburne, a 33 bed chronic care hospital. Visit
